Products
96SEO 2025-06-26 16:13 1
在当今的柔软件架构中,分布式配置中心已成为维护麻烦系统配置的必备工具。想象一下 一个庞巨大的应用程序,其配置参数遍布优良几个服务器和微服务,手动管理这些个配置无疑是一项艰巨的任务。
市面上有许多种分布式配置中心可供选择,
携程开发的Apollo以其有力巨大的功能和完善的开源社区而闻名。它支持许多周围配置、权限控制和配置版本管理,适合巨大型企业级应用。
阿里巴巴开源的Nacos不仅支持配置管理,还给服务找到和动态配置服务。它容易于用,且社区活跃,适合各种规模的项目。
Spring Cloud Config是一个基于Spring Cloud的配置中心解决方案, 它允许你将配置外部化,便于集中管理和版本控制。
选择合适的分布式配置中心并非容易事,
对于细小型项目,轻巧松的配置中心兴许就足够了。而对于巨大型企业级应用,则需要一个功能更全面、可 性更有力的解决方案。
不同的配置中心在性能上有所差异。比方说Nacos在处理巨大规模配置时兴许比Apollo更优。
选择一个容易于用和维护的配置中心能节省开发时候和本钱。
让我们以一家初创公司为例,该公司开发了一个基于微服务的在线教书平台。由于公司规模较细小, 他们选择了Spring Cloud Config作为配置中心,基本上原因是它轻巧松容易用,且与Spring Cloud生态良优良集成。
在我看来选择配置中心时应注沉其稳稳当当性和社区支持。Apollo和Nacos都是不错的选择,但到头来选择应基于具体的项目需求和团队的手艺栈。
分布式配置中心是新潮柔软件开发不可或缺的一有些。各种选项,你能找到最适合你项目的配置中心。记住没有绝对的最佳选择,关键在于满足你的特定需求。
Demand feedback